Helen Maxine Claiborne Cox

Published 12:07 am Thursday, August 9, 2012

HILLSBOROUGH — Mrs. Helen Maxine Claiborne Cox, 81, wife of Rev. M.E. Cox, passed away August 7, 2012, after a long term of sickness.
Mrs. Cox was 81 years old, born in Vance County, but spent most of her young life in Washington, N.C. Married Rev. Cox in 1960 and joined him in the Ministry the rest of her life. She was preceded in death by her daughter, Deborah Cox Brown.
She is survived by her husband, Rev. M.E. Cox; one daughter, Sheila Walsh of Durham; two grandchildren, Alex B. Brown II of Atlanta, Ga., and Shannon Brown Reisen of Washington, N.C.; two great-grandchildren, Tristan T. Brown of Atlanta and Skylar Reisen of Washington.
Memorial services will be held on Friday at 7 p.m. at Hudson Funeral Chapel, officiated by Rev. Carlee Stallard and Rev. Ronnie Bradford.
Visitation will be held on Friday from 6 to 7 p.m., before the service at the funeral home. Mrs. Cox will be taken to Washington, N.C. for interment at Oakdale Cemetery where there will be a graveside service.
